Performance of Harmonic devices in surgical oncology: an umbrella review of the evidence

Abstract

Background

We performed an umbrella review of systematic reviews summarizing the evidence on the Harmonic scalpel (HS) compared with conventional techniques in surgical oncology (including lymph node dissection).

Methods

We searched MEDLINE, EMBASE, and the Cochrane Database of Systematic Reviews from inception to end of March of 2017 for meta-analyses or systematic reviews of randomized trials comparing HS to conventional techniques in surgical oncology. We assessed the quality of included systematic reviews with AMSTAR (A MeaSurement Tool to Assess systematic Reviews) and assessed the certainty in evidence for each pooled outcome using GRADE (Grading of Recommendations Assessment, Development, and Evaluation).

Results

We identified ten systematic reviews on breast cancer (n = 3), gastric cancers (n = 3), oral, head, and neck cancers (n = 1), and colon cancers (n = 3). Most reviews received a higher rating using AMSTAR. For operative time, systematic reviews reported a reduction of 25 to 29 min for HS compared with conventional methods across oncology types, with the exception of breast cancer where little differences were observed (very low to moderate quality of evidence (GRADE)). For blood loss and drainage volume, the majority of reviews reported statistically significant reductions with HS, and reductions ranged from 42 to 141 mL, and from 42 to 292 mL, respectively (very low to moderate quality of evidence). Hospitalization days were reported to decrease with use of HS by 0.2 to 3.2 days; however, reductions were only statistically significant for half of the included reviews (low to moderate quality of evidence). Regarding perioperative complications, two of six reviews reported a significantly reduced risk with HS use (breast cancer surgery) (moderate to high quality evidence)).

Conclusion

Across surgical oncology types, the majority of included systematic reviews showed a statistically significant or numerical improvement in surgical outcomes with use of the HS compared with conventional methods. Well-designed randomized studies with large sample sizes will help to provide more precise estimates and reduce the risk of heterogeneity.
